This past season, the 6-foot-2, 239-pound Nall played in all 16 games, recording eight catches for 67 yards, including his first career touchdown in week 9 against the Titans on a 6-yard pass from quarterback Nick Foles. He also posted career highs with four catches for 35 yards in the 24-17 loss.

Nall joined the Bears’ active NFL roster in 2019, after being a part of their practice squad since 2018. He appeared in eight games during the 2019 season and had two carries for eight yards and recorded two special teams tackles.

Before joining the NFL, Nall was a collegiate standout for the Oregon State Beavers football team and ranks eighth in school history with 2,216 rushing yards.

In 2016, Nall, appearing in 10 games for the Beavers, finished with 951 rushing yards and 13 touchdowns on 147 carries along with 214 receiving yards on 22 receptions with two total touchdowns.

As a redshirt junior in 2017, Nall played in 11 games, rushing for 810 yards and eight touchdowns on 165 carries along with catching 27 passes for 240 yards and two touchdowns. After the season, he declared for the 2018 NFL Draft
